Understanding State and Personal Mental Health Centers

There's a major difference between government-funded and private mental psychological facilities . Government facilities are typically supported by government resources and offer services at a reduced fee, often operating on a income-based basis. Getting to these places can occasionally involve waiting lists due to considerable demand . Private centers , conversely, are supported by patient fees and coverage reimbursement . They frequently offer a broader selection of specific treatments and may have faster wait times . To sum up, the most suitable option depends on individual budgetary circumstances and wanted degree of service.

Experiencing a Psychiatric Hospital

Entering a psychiatric hospital can be unsettling , but understanding what to expect can lessen anxiety. Residents typically are admitted via an intake area , where they’ll have an initial assessment by a team of caregivers, including psychiatrists , nurses, and counselors . The routine generally involve scheduled medication times, personal therapy appointments , communal therapy, and chances for recreational activities . Food are served at regular intervals . Your belongings will get more info be thoroughly managed , and communication with the outside world is often limited to scheduled calls to ensure a safe atmosphere for all individuals . Care is offered 24/7 .

Helping a Psychiatric Person: Facility and Beyond

Providing support to a emotional person requires understanding , especially navigating the challenging journey from institution care to independent living. While their facility stay, family can offer reassurance through calls and, where permitted , short visits. Beyond release , ongoing support is essential. This might include connecting them to local services , such as counseling groups, drug oversight, and vocational development . It’s also recognize that recovery is a process with ups and downs , and patience is key .
